Murder charge laid

- STAFF REPORTERS

A 23-year-old man has been charged with murder over a fatal shooting in south Auckland on the weekend.

Police arrested the man early on Monday morning and said he would appear in the Manukau District Court later that day.

The man also faces a charge of unlawful possession of a firearm.

The charges stem from an incident that unfolded on Winsford St, Manurewa about 7.15am on Saturday.

Emergency services rushed to the scene after reports a man had been shot in the stomach.

Despite the efforts of paramedics to save him he was declared dead about 8.30am.

Police on Monday named the victim as 32-year-old Leslie Putt of Manurewa.

‘‘Our thoughts are with his family during this difficult time,’’ they said in a statement.

WARRANTISS­UED FOR ‘DANGEROUS MAN’

Police have issued a warrant for the arrest of a ‘‘dangerous’’ man who has connection­s with two gangs across Auckland.

Tai Rangi, 36, is an associate of the Tribesman and Killer Beez gangs and is wanted for breaching his prison release conditions.

Police said anyone who saw

Rangi or knew where he was, should call 111 immediatel­y or non-urgent informatio­n could be given to the Glen Innes Police on 09 213 8658.
